1. WP Auto Pro

WP Auto Pro has quickly become one of the most powerful autoblogging plugins on the market in 2026. It is a highly advanced framework designed for users who want to generate completely original content or scrape and rewrite content from other sources.
- How it Works: WP Auto Pro connects your WordPress site to over 300 AI models, including OpenAI’s ChatGPT, Google Gemini, Anthropic’s Claude, and OpenRouter. You can set up campaigns to automatically write articles based on specific keywords.
- Key Features: Auto-posts content, images, and videos.
- Integrates natively with Amazon to auto-post products with your affiliate links.
- Generates SEO-friendly meta titles and descriptions automatically.
- Translates content into different languages using Google or DeepL.
- Best For: Affiliate marketers and niche site builders who want to create high-volume content using the smartest AI models available.
2. Emplibot

Emplibot takes a hands-off approach to blogging. If you want a “set it and forget it” tool that focuses heavily on SEO and quality over sheer quantity, Emplibot is an incredible choice.
- How it Works: You install the native plugin, define your niche and publishing schedule, and Emplibot takes over. It researches high-intent topics, drafts the posts, adds rich media, and automatically links your posts together.
- Key Features:
- Creates topical clusters automatically to boost your site’s authority.
- Generates custom, fast-loading featured images.
- Pre-fills data for popular SEO plugins like Yoast and RankMath.
- Maintains your unique brand voice across all generated articles.
- Best For: Small business owners and agencies who want to maintain an active, high-quality blog without doing any manual writing.
3. AI Engine by Meow Apps

AI Engine is a favorite among WordPress developers and power users. Instead of just being an autoblogger, it turns your entire WordPress dashboard into an AI powerhouse.
- How it Works: You connect your OpenAI or Anthropic API keys to the plugin. From there, you can generate content, brainstorm ideas, or even build a custom AI chatbot for your visitors.
- Key Features:
- Content and image generation directly from the WordPress editor.
- Bulk generation tools to create multiple articles at once.
- Custom AI workflows and prompt templates.
- Advanced chatbot integration that can read your site’s content to answer customer queries.
- Best For: Advanced users, tech-savvy bloggers, and e-commerce site owners who want deep customization and custom AI workflows.

How to Autoblog Responsibly in 2026 (Without Hurting SEO)
One of the biggest misconceptions about autoblogging is that you can just turn it on, generate 10,000 articles, and become a millionaire overnight. In reality, Google’s 2026 spam policies strictly target “scaled content abuse.” If you generate low-quality, purely automated pages that add no value to the reader, your site will be penalized.
Here is how to use these tools successfully and responsibly:
1. Always Add Unique Value
Search engines look for “Information Gain.” If your AI just repeats what is already on the top 10 results of Google, it will not rank. Configure your AI prompts to add unique perspectives, incorporate your own data, or format the information in a way that is easier to read (like adding comparison tables or summaries).
2. Use Manual Review Queues
Never set your AI tool to instantly publish unless you have tested it thoroughly for months. The best workflow is to have your AI tools set to “Save as Draft” or “Pending Review.” Spend 5 to 10 minutes humanizing the draft. Add a personal anecdote, check the facts, and ensure the tone matches your brand. This tiny manual step elevates the content from “AI-generated” to “Expert-level.”
3. Check for Hallucinations and Facts
AI models in 2026 are incredibly smart, but they still hallucinate (make things up). If your blog is in the finance, health, or legal niches (YMYL – Your Money or Your Life), an unverified AI claim can destroy your credibility. Always verify dates, prices, names, and breaking news claims.
4. Avoid Plagiarism and Duplicate Content
If you are using tools like Feedzy or WP RSS Aggregator to pull content from other websites, you must rewrite it. Use the built-in AI integrations to summarize or spin the text. Furthermore, always link back to the original source to avoid copyright infringement.
5. Perfect Your Internal Linking
An isolated blog post struggles to rank. Tools like Emplibot handle this automatically, but if you are using other tools, ensure you use AI SEO plugins (like LinkWhisper or RankMath) to connect your new automated posts to your older pillar content.
